Arjun Singh

Arjun Singh

B.Tech. in Civil Engineering

Reviewed On 25 Jul, 2023

2.3
3 Admission 3 Academics 1 Placement 2 Infrastructure

Admission: The teachers here are nice, but they might not be super qualified for teaching Bachelor of students. They try their best though. The course isn't really relevant to the industry, so it doesn't prepare us well.

Placement: Placements at my college are not great. Only a couple of students from my class got placed. The highest package offered was 1.6 LPA by Finance Companies. There were companies on campus to hire students. Unfortunately, no one is doing internships from my college.

Campus: Our college has great classrooms, libraries, and labs. Unfortunately, we don't have Wi-Fi on campus. The library has lots of books and the labs are well-equipped. Plus, there's a hostel with medical facilities and a canteen.

Rekha Choudhary

Rekha Choudhary

B.Tech. in Computer Engineering

Reviewed On 12 Oct, 2020

3.0
3 Admission 5 Academics 1 Placement 3 Infrastructure

Admission: The teachers were super helpful and knew their stuff. They were all nice and taught really well. The course prepared us for real-world jobs, and we learned exactly what we needed to succeed after graduation.

Placement: The college didn't have any placements, and no companies came for recruitment. But students found internships on their own and landed jobs at good companies with nice pay. It's a great way to start building a strong resume!

Campus: I really liked the college's infrastructure. It was clean and well-maintained. The staff was super supportive and respectful. The Wi-Fi was fast, and the labs were great. The classrooms were clean, and the library had all kinds of books. It was a good experience overall.
